What you shoud be worried abou is the date of first delinquency.  Thats the first 30 day late when you stopped paying.  If you missed random payments before had the clock is reset once you become current.  Say you opened it in 2005 and paid it til Oct 2006.  You would have been 30 days late Nov 2006 that is when your clock would start.  It will be removed from reporting 7 years after that date or Nov 2013 the SOL or time period in which you can be sued for the debt varies from state to state.

DOLA is the date of last activity....when you last made a payment
examp:
 
paid jan 2005........DOLA 1/2005  nothing after this date.
 
Paid jan 2005.......DOFD 2/2007  this was the first missed payment and no more was made or they were but you never became current.
